Peer relationships are a rich source of learning for pupils in school. But when friendships go wrong, or bullying is experienced, pupils need additional sources of support to turn to.

These pupil-friendly leaflets have been produced by the Scottish Executive to give ideas and advice to Primary and Secondary age pupils.
